The COPD Score in 58323, Calvin, North Dakota is 56 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.
86.67 percent of the population in 58323 drive to work alone. 0.00 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 90.00 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 6.67 percent of the residents in 58323 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 3.31 members with about 3.00 cars available per household.
An estimate of 100.00 percent of the residents in 58323 has some form of health insurance. 16.28 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 98.84 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.
A resident in 58323 would have to travel an average of 27.56 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Towner County Medical Center .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 58323, Calvin, North Dakota.

As of , an estimate of 86 residents live in 58323 with a median age of 20.1 years. 39.53 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 16.28 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 46.15 percent of the residents in 58323 is currently married, and 27.69 percent of the population has never been married.
The monthly median household income in 58323 is $9,270.83.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 58323 is approximately $738. The median household spends about 7.96 percent of their income on housing.
